Dan Le Batard Show hilariously trolls Texas A&M's midnight yell
Texas A&M’s “midnight yell” tradition has been in the spotlight this week after the Aggies lost to App State in Week 2.
On Thursday, the Dan Le Batard Show released a skit mocking the Aggies’ yell leaders just a couple days before Miami takes on Texas A&M in College Station.

Miami is a 5-point underdog against the Aggies in College Station this weekend. However, ESPN’s Football Power Index favors Miami to come away with the win.
Since 2019, Miami is 5-1 against the spread as a road underdog.
Miami should be relatively healthy going into this game. Mario Cristobal said he expects left tackle Zion Nelson, running back Jaylan Knighton and defensive end Akheem Mesidor to be “full speed” on Saturday.
Kickoff is at 9:00 p.m. ET on Saturday night.
